My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:


My mother adopted four years ago. Si is currently 9 years old weighs 13lbs. Of all the cats my mother has cared for over her life, Si, is the most unusual as he is deeply affectionate. My mother died. Rehoming him is a heart break because of his loving affectionate nature. He loves to sit in your lap or sit directly on your chest purring. He is playful, grabbing your hands with both paws as if to pull to his mouth for a bite but he licks you instead. He is both, indoor and outdoor cat. Very good at catching mice and voles.
He is currently on a special urinary track diet but this is may not be necessarily permanent.
